When shopping on Amazon, one of the most important factors to consider when making a purchase is the overall star rating of a product. But did you know that the star rating is not just a simple average of all the reviews? Amazon’s system takes into account various factors to calculate the overall star rating and provide a more accurate representation of a product’s quality.
One of the key factors that Amazon considers when calculating the star rating is the recency of the reviews. This means that more recent reviews have a greater impact on the overall rating than older reviews. This is important because it ensures that the star rating reflects the most up-to-date feedback from customers.
Another factor that Amazon takes into account is whether the reviewer actually purchased the item on Amazon. This helps to verify the authenticity of the review and prevent fake or biased reviews from influencing the star rating. By analyzing reviews for trustworthiness, Amazon can provide a more reliable rating for shoppers to consider.
Overall, Amazon’s system for calculating star ratings is designed to provide shoppers with a more accurate representation of a product’s quality. By considering factors like recency and reviewer trustworthiness, Amazon helps shoppers make more informed purchasing decisions.
